Hoping to minimize your expenses this winter season? Liberty Heating and Air Conditioning has the perfect list of tips to help and guide you in ensuring that you and your family are comfortable at the least cost possible this cold season:
  1. Schedule pre-season check-up and maintenance
  2. Change or clean air filters
  3. Seal drafts and leaks
  4. Upgrade to a programmable thermostat
  5. Insulate your home
  6. Schedule duct inspections
  7. Maximize ceiling fan use
  8. Adjust water heater temperature
  9. Use drapes or curtains
